II. Technical Specifications and Standards Compliance

Meeting Stringent Marine Requirements: Technical Specifications and Standards

Feichun MGCH cables are built to meet the highest industry standards, ensuring reliable performance and longevity in marine environments.

Construction Standards

  • DIN 89158 and IEC 60092/353: These standards define requirements for shipboard cables, ensuring safe and reliable operation under harsh marine conditions.

  • Testing Standards: IEC 60092 /350-351-359 include rigorous tests for materials, insulation, and performance.

Key Construction Details

Component Material/Specifications Advantages
Conductor Electrolytic, stranded, annealed copper wire (IEC 60228 Class 2; Class 5 on request) Excellent electrical conductivity and flexibility. Optional tinning for corrosion resistance.
Insulation HF HEPR compound (Halogen-Free Heat Resistant Ethylene Propylene Rubber) High flexibility, wide temperature range, and halogen-free for enhanced safety.
Bedding Halogen-free compound Provides mechanical protection and ensures roundness for uniform performance.
Screen Electrolytic copper braided screen (90% coverage) with an additional copper tape (100% EMC) Effective EMI shielding, enhanced by complete coverage in EMC versions.
Outer Sheath Halogen-free, flame retardant, UV-resistant thermoplastic polyolefin (HM4/SHF1) Superior UV resistance, flame retardation, and environmental durability.

Electrical and Environmental Properties

Parameter Value Description
Rated Voltage 0.6/1 kV Suitable for medium-voltage marine systems.
Test Voltage 3.5 kV Ensures insulation integrity and system safety.
Working Temperature -40°C to +90°C Handles extreme marine climates.
Minimum Bending Radius 8 × overall diameter Maintains screen integrity during installation.
Flame Retardation IEC 60332/1 (single cable), IEC 60332/3 Cat A (bunched cables) Minimizes fire hazards by preventing flame spread.
UV Resistance EN 50289-4-17 A&B, ISO 4892-2&3 Prolonged lifespan under continuous sunlight exposure.
Halogen Content IEC 60754 / 1-2 Ensures safety with low-toxic emissions in fire conditions.
Smoke Density IEC 61034/1-2 Guarantees low smoke levels for improved visibility in fire situations.

Cable Sizing Guide

Here is a quick reference for cable dimensions and weights:

Cross-Section (mm²) Overall Diameter (mm) Cable Weight (kg/km) Copper Weight (kg/km)
1 × 1.5 6.2 68 35
1 × 25 11.9 368 261
3 × 50 30.9 2292 1672
4 × 185 60.5 9969 7697

III. Installation Guidelines and Best Practices

Maximizing Shielding Effectiveness: Installation Best Practices

Proper installation is essential to ensure the cable’s EMI shielding is effective.

Cable Handling

  • Handle with care to avoid mechanical damage to the screen or outer sheath.

  • Use appropriate tools to maintain the cable's integrity.

Cable Routing

  • Separation from Power Cables: Maintain adequate distance to minimize interference.

  • Avoid Sharp Bends: Adhere to the minimum bending radius to protect the shielding.

Termination and Grounding

  • Use EMC glands and connectors to maintain screen continuity.

  • Properly bond the screen to the ship’s grounding system to ensure effective EMI shielding.

Bonding and Grounding Tips

Step Action
1. Preparation Inspect the grounding system for compatibility with the cable screen.
2. Bonding Connections Use secure, conductive clamps to connect the screen to the grounding system.
3. Testing Perform post-installation tests to confirm effective EMI mitigation.

IV. Common Challenges and Troubleshooting

Maintaining Shielding Integrity: Troubleshooting Common Issues

Screen Damage

Causes: Mechanical stress during installation or mishandling.


Solution: Inspect for visible damage and repair using approved methods to restore shielding.

Improper Grounding

Impact: Reduces shielding effectiveness, increasing EMI.


Solution: Verify grounding continuity and correct any loose or incompatible connections.

Bending Radius Violations

Impact: Damages the screen and insulation, compromising EMI performance.


Solution: Re-route cables adhering to the specified bending radius.
